I trashed my old Polyester caving pants. I am seeing If any of my pants I own will be good. How is 100% Nylon? Does it dry very fast?

I will be waring Polly Pro longs underneath the pants.

PostPosted: Feb 23, 2007 4:34 pm
by Scott McCrea
Depends on how thick they are. Lightweight windbreaker jogging pants will shred before you get to the entrance. Heavy duty nylon is what caving coveralls are made of. Drying time depends on how thick the nylon is. Nylon and Polyester have fairly similar characteristics regarding your question.
